Adding EZM to P3200



Hello all.  I have a Napco P3200 with three english keypads and one
wireless extension module.  I've only turned on 1 keypad EZM and the
zones are 9-12. The Wireless extension immediately put itself at
13-whatever, and I programmed my wireless devices and all is fine.
Now, if I want to use another keypad's EZM, it wants to live at 13-16,
which overrides my wireless addresses.  Do I simply move the wireless
address numbers down four spots and move my zone descriptions down four
spots too, or is there something else I need to do?  If that's all,
then why don't I simply turn all 3 keypads on and move all the wireless
addresses down by 8?  Is this right or there somewhere in the
programming that tells the panel where the wireless expansion module
will live, starting at what address, other than option (1) "Wireless"
inside By Feature programming?
